Transaction 87020dc8770db0702368665a244e4256afaf637d9838ee8450beedc6f758fc14

1 Input
2 Outputs
  • 87020dc8770db0702368665a244e4256afaf637d9838ee8450beedc6f758fc14:0
  • value  26400000
    address  3KYcaEqcEoPfLmodoRk36DDSk7BFUxgM5m
  • 87020dc8770db0702368665a244e4256afaf637d9838ee8450beedc6f758fc14:1
  • value  117648229
    address  3JXRVxhrk2o9f4w3cQchBLwUeegJBj6BEp